As pet owners, we all want to ensure that our furry friends are well taken care of, and that includes keeping them looking their best. Dog grooming is an important aspect of pet care, and with so many products on the market, it can be difficult to know what’s worth investing in. In this blog post, we’ll take a look at the hottest dog grooming essentials in the UK right now, and what makes them so popular.

  1. Cordless Dog Clippers

One of the hottest dog grooming essentials in the UK right now is cordless dog clippers. These clippers are perfect for pet owners who want to keep their dogs looking well-groomed without having to take them to the groomers. With no cords to worry about, these clippers are easy to use and provide a comfortable grooming experience for both you and your dog. The battery life is also long enough to get a full grooming session done, and they come with a variety of blades to cater to different breeds and coat types.

  1. Waterless Shampoo

Another popular dog grooming essential in the UK is waterless shampoo. This type of shampoo is perfect for pet owners who want to keep their dogs clean and fresh, but don’t have the time or access to bathe them regularly. Waterless shampoos are easy to use, simply spray the product onto your dog’s fur and massage it in. They come in a variety of scents and formulas, making them suitable for dogs with sensitive skin or allergies.

  1. Dog Grooming Brushes

Dog grooming brushes are another hot item in the UK right now, and for good reason. These brushes come in a variety of styles and sizes, making them suitable for different breeds and coat types. They help to remove tangles, mats, and loose fur, leaving your dog’s coat looking shiny and healthy. Some brushes even come with an ergonomic handle, making them comfortable to use for extended periods of time.

  1. Dog Nail Clippers

Keeping your dog’s nails trimmed is an important part of their grooming routine, and dog nail clippers are one of the most essential tools you’ll need. These clippers come in a variety of styles and sizes, making them suitable for different breeds and nail types. Look for clippers with a safety guard to prevent over-cutting, and a non-slip handle for a comfortable grip.

  1. Dog Toothbrushes and Toothpaste

Finally, dog toothbrushes and toothpaste are becoming increasingly popular in the UK. Just like us, dogs need their teeth to be cleaned regularly to prevent plaque and tartar build-up, which can lead to gum disease. There are a variety of toothbrushes and toothpastes available, so you’re sure to find one that suits your dog’s needs.
